From 7c14127b30d099130779e123c4a7f8ae3dafc224 Mon Sep 17 00:00:00 2001 From: WolverinDEV Date: Sat, 31 Oct 2020 11:18:56 +0100 Subject: [PATCH] Fixed a small exception --- shared/js/ui/elements/ContextMenu.ts |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/shared/js/ui/elements/ContextMenu.ts b/shared/js/ui/elements/ContextMenu.ts index 6e37a5e2..47d613e5 100644 --- a/shared/js/ui/elements/ContextMenu.ts +++ b/shared/js/ui/elements/ContextMenu.ts @@ -130,7 +130,7 @@ class LegacyBridgeContextMenuProvider implements ContextMenuProvider { spawn_context_menu(x: number, y: number, ...entries: MenuEntry[]) { const closeCallbacks = []; - spawnContextMenu({ pageX: x, pageY: y }, entries.map(e => LegacyBridgeContextMenuProvider.mapEntry(e, closeCallbacks)).filter(e => !!e), () => closeCallbacks.forEach(callback => callback())); + spawnContextMenu({ pageX: x, pageY: y }, entries.map(e => LegacyBridgeContextMenuProvider.mapEntry(e, closeCallbacks)).filter(e => !!e), () => closeCallbacks.filter(e => typeof e === "function").forEach(callback => callback())); } }